    I had some of that on it at first. Made it harder to tighten the fittings to adjust the stand so I left it off. A truck to me is a tool to make money not my residence. I could care less how pretty it is. This piping is unobtrusive and functional.

    As far as it being visible from the drivers seat mine is always loaded to a map program of where I am going with several windows loaded at different points of the route ahead of time. I only use it if I have never been to a place before. Its no more dangerous than using a paper map and is far more powerful. Its saved my ### more times than I can count when I am given bad directions or need to find a way around construction or a wreck
